断链之外:TP钱包的信任与身份之谜

当 TP 钱包突然连接不上,直觉会把原因指向网络或节点,但真正的问题常常在多层协议与信任机制中交织。首先看安全身份验证:证书过期、浏览器扩展权限被撤销、种子短语与私钥误操作、以及二次验证(OTP、硬件密钥)不同步,都会直接阻断签名流程;若签名请求格式异常或被拦截,回放保护和时间戳验证也会导致拒绝连接。

去中心化身份(DID)为用户带来更强的主权,也引入新的兼容风险——DApp 与钱包在 DID 文档解析、密钥类型或协议版本上不一致时,身份握手无法完成。专家视点表明,连接失败多为多因素叠加,而非单点故障:身份层、会话层与传输层的任何一环出错都会产生类似症状,因而需要分层诊断。

从交易明细入手常能发现端倪:未确认交易、nonce 冲突或燃料(gas)设置过低,会使交易长时间停滞,进而阻碍后续请求;在多链场景下,默认网络与 DApp 指定网络不一致,会致使交易无法提交或显示异常。稳定币相关问题也不可忽略:合约地址错误、代币小数位差异或流动性受限,都会导致转账失败或余额显示异常。

权限管理角度,过宽的授权(如无限 approve)既带来安全隐患,也会触发钱包的防御策略而中断连接。现代钱包逐步推行最小权限和会话化授权,以在便捷与安全之间寻求平衡。专家建议结合链上浏览器核对交易明细、使用可信或自建节点验证连接,并在断连时依次排查:网络与节点、证书与签名、权限与合约地址、以及 DID 解析。

在未来,钱包将更多地把权限管理与去中心化身份融合,借助多因素验证和安全硬件,把“能否连接”提升为“可被信任地连接”。愿每一次断连,都成为审视安全与设计的契机。

作者:林墨发布时间:2026-01-06 12:45:20

评论

小赵

关于 nonce 冲突的描述很实用,我之前就是靠手动调整解决的。

Luna88

DID 导致连接失败这一点很新颖,受教了。

区块链老王

稳定币合约地址的问题经常被忽视,文章提醒得很及时。

Maya

结构清晰,排查步骤明确,适合实际操作参考。

相关阅读